Output 2d582413dc1348638b839e480f6475b21498d7a40126f997ea4e70aa2ca604ed:6

value
84442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a01f20bd03cf3ed808ac81a5dcdb5ff2ef853d19 OP_EQUAL
address
3GHfL3GZxvoKoikCe7mcc1CCKACpZi6bFE
transaction
2d582413dc1348638b839e480f6475b21498d7a40126f997ea4e70aa2ca604ed
confirmations
277085
spent
true